Output 30a25640c4f33e4bfe587490dd04389c551dc88ae9d2cc3d6a75de18b9a617f1:1

value
4124838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61150653310da65b597954efaa9c64b955db9c7b OP_EQUAL
address
3AYLeyRGxncTzkf5MKpap68iUtYqfpPdYu
transaction
30a25640c4f33e4bfe587490dd04389c551dc88ae9d2cc3d6a75de18b9a617f1
confirmations
505999
spent
true